IC APAD 015
Dry goods section
Psah O’Russei (O’Russei Market)
Phnom Penh

The cavernous, concrete building of Psah O’Russei market is a giant maze to get around to and getting lost is just part of the fun. At the ground floor alone, hundreds of shops and stalls are jam-packed with all things food and kitchen-wares (above photo). The atmosphere is so fascinating that I always come here just to soak in the sights, the sounds and the smells. Not only that O’Russei market is a perfect place to pick up a thing or two, food stuff or otherwise, but it also offers great photo opportunities and meeting with colorful local characters.
